Beyerdynamic Aventho 300 Overview

Beyerdynamic Studio Sound Without Wires
Experience studio-quality Beyerdynamic sound on the move with the Aventho 300 wireless over-ear, closed-back headphones. Sporting 45mm Stellar.45 drivers from Beyerdynamic's studio headphones, along with hi-fi wireless codecs and adaptive noise canceling with transparency mode, Aventho 300 offers premium wireless audio.

The Aventho 300 headphones provide full support for spatial audio, with Dolby Head Tracking and Atmos technology built in, ensuring a truly immersive listening experience in any environment. Six microphones deliver crystal-clear calls anywhere. The headphones are designed with durability and ergonomics in mind, with an angled earcup to match the human ear, aluminum swivel joints, and a fontanelle recess on the memory foam-padded headband to avoid pinching painful pressure points. Everything can be customized and controlled via the free Beyerdynamic app. The Aventho 300 headphones include a 3.5mm audio cable for optional battery-saving wired listening, a USB-C charging cable, a USB-A to USB-C plug adapter, a drawstring bag, and a hard case.

Outstanding Beyerdynamic Sound
Thanks to the German-made Stellar.45 drivers also used in Beyerdynamic studio headphones, the Aventho 300 headphones deliver crystal-clear precision and rich detail. The slightly angled driver placement provides an especially immersive listening experience. This sound experience is further enhanced by high-quality audio codecs like aptX Lossless and aptX Adaptive.
Spatial Audio
Dive into the captivating world of spatial audio. With Dolby Head Tracking technology, you're always in the center of the scene. The Aventho 300 headphones don't just play from two directions, they give each instrument and voice its own space. The result is a spatial audio experience that draws you in deeper than ever before.
Smart Features for Everyday Use
Experience a world of music without any distracting background noise with powerful adaptive ANC. With transparency mode, you can enjoy your music while staying aware of your surroundings.

Multipoint Bluetooth 5.4 lets you switch between audio sources with ease. If you take your headphones off and put them back on, the auto-pause and play feature is activated immediately, so you don’t miss a beat. The six integrated microphones ensure crystal-clear phone conversations by filtering out background noise.

Premium Build and Comfort
The Aventho 300 headphones provide top-tier comfort with their ergonomic design and premium materials:

  • Slightly angled earcups shaped to match the human ear for an excellent fit
  • Soft memory foam headband with fontanelle recess to avoid pressure points
  • Durable aluminum swivel joints
  • Folding design for easy storage and transport
50 Hours of Battery Life with ANC
Listen to your favorite songs until you know the lyrics by heart. Thanks to 50 hours of battery life with ANC on, Aventho 300 headphones offer maximum flexibility for extended listening sessions.
Beyerdynamic App
The Beyerdynamic app lets you customize your settings. Use the 5-band EQ to adjust the sound to your liking or select presets for different music genres. The app also allows you to download the latest software updates, ensuring your headphones are always up to date. The app is available for iOS and Android devices.

Beyerdynamic Aventho 300 Reviews

Not a casual all arounder headphone by any means

By Jonathan
Rated 4 out of 5
Date: 2026-01-25

Really if you want to have a pair that delivers exceptional separation, and an acutely analytical listening experience, with a lot of bass texture, then you shouldn't hesitate on these. For movies and everything else I found them to be unforgiving and fatiguing. This is the downside to an analytical sound signature. They are not for that. As a small concilsation, or not so small, is that the latency is very minimal compared to other higher end Bluetooth headphones I've tried. I like the resolution and especially the timbre, and when listening to things like Mozart violin concerto or other focused classical pieces, it handled them with a wonderful front-and-center kind of precision. On pieces with a more grand and wider soundstage, they delivered them without any flair whatsoever and in kind of a flat soda type of sound. Think Mass in C Minor, Harry Potter and the Deathly Hallows, Saving Private Ryan. For electronic music however, these are exceptional. I mean that. Possibly worth however much they're asking for them. Possibly. There is noise cancellation but they are nothing to write home about. Nobody that's buying these are going to have an issue with that. I thought the app to be pretty good, with the options to turn off some of the voice notifications according to your choosing. There are certain details and elements that you will not find from other brands, as Beyerdynamic does things a bit differently, with a lot of thoughtful compromise in the execution. I do appreciate that despite the drawbacks. I found the earcup size and shape to perfectly good, although the earcup material (which I am 100% certain is carefully selected for optimal sound compatibility) is not the most comfortable I've tried. They also have a somewhat odd fit because the headphones kept peeling backwards off my head. That's probably highly subjective though. Lastly the fit and finish is excellent and you will not dislike the build quality. The metal foldable hinges are a breath of freah air.
